FCVTXNT

Floating-point down convert, rounding to odd (top, predicated)

Convert active double-precision floating-point elements from the source vector to single-precision, rounding to Odd, and place the results in the odd-numbered 32-bit elements of the destination vector, leaving the even-numbered elements unchanged. Inactive elements in the destination vector register remain unmodified.

Rounding to Odd (aka Von Neumann rounding) permits a two-step conversion from double-precision to half-precision without incurring intermediate rounding errors.

FCVTXNT <Zd>.S, <Pg>/M, <Zn>.D

if !HaveSVE2() && !HaveSME() then UNDEFINED; constant integer esize = 64; integer g = UInt(Pg); integer n = UInt(Zn); integer d = UInt(Zd);

Assembler Symbols

<Zd>

Is the name of the destination scalable vector register, encoded in the "Zd" field.

<Pg>

Is the name of the governing scalable predicate register P0-P7, encoded in the "Pg" field.

<Zn>

Is the name of the source scalable vector register, encoded in the "Zn" field.

Operation

CheckSVEEnabled(); constant integer VL = CurrentVL; constant integer PL = VL DIV 8; constant integer elements = VL DIV esize; bits(PL) mask = P[g, PL]; bits(VL) operand = if AnyActiveElement(mask, esize) then Z[n, VL] else Zeros(VL); bits(VL) result = Z[d, VL]; for e = 0 to elements-1 if ActivePredicateElement(mask, e, esize) then bits(esize) element = Elem[operand, e, esize]; Elem[result, 2*e + 1, esize DIV 2] = FPConvertSVE(element, FPCR, FPRounding_ODD, esize DIV 2); Z[d, VL] = result;
